As a Support Worker in our Extra Care Scheme you will be supporting the elderly who are finding it difficult to cope due to physical frailty, enabling them to maintain their individuality and vital independence. You’ll help residents with restricted mobility to move to dining areas at meal times, communal areas for social activities and to the privacy of their bedrooms and bathrooms at their request.
You’ll help them with personal care activities such as washing, personal hygiene and dressing. This will mean you’ll understand the importance of privacy and dignity—so important to everyone. You will have the opportunity to take part in physical and mental stimulation by being part of the recreational and social activities with residents, and as a group.

Established in 2001, Radis Community Care has grown to become a leading provider of community based social care and support for thousands of vulnerable adults and children in England and Wales, focused on supporting people to live independently in their own homes and part of their local communities.
We care for a range of service users including the elderly and for people with physical and/or learning disabilities. Tailored to meet our service user’s individual needs, our care ranges from brief daily visits to 24-hour live-in care and can either be short or long-term.
